Swaraj 744 FE vs John Deere 5050 D GearPro.

Comparing the Swaraj 744 FE and John Deere 5050 D GearPro to help you choose the right 50 HP tractor for your farm. Both models compete in the same power class but differ in gearbox configuration, hydraulics, and pricing. The Swaraj 744 FE is priced between ₹6.88 – ₹7.37 Lakh, while the John Deere 5050 D GearPro is priced between ₹7.99 – ₹8.65 Lakh (ex-showroom, prices may vary by state and dealer).

Comparison Overview

Key HighlightsSwaraj 744 FEJohn Deere 5050 D GearPro
HP50 HP50 HP
Engine Rated RPM2000 RPMNot Available
Gear Box8 Forward + 2 Reverse12 Forward + 4 Reverse
Engine Capacity3307 CCNot Available
Wheel Drive2 WD2 WD
No. of Cylinders33
PTO TypeMulti Speed PTOIndependent, 6 Splines
PTO RPM540540 @ 2100 ERPM / 540 @ 1600 ERPM (Economy)
Lifting Capacity2000 Kg1600 Kg
BrakesOil Immersed BrakesOil Immersed Disc Brakes
Steering TypeMechanical / Power Steering (Optional)Power Steering
Front Tyre6.00 x 16 / 7.50 x 167.5 x 16
Fuel Tank Capacity56 Litre60 Litre
Total Weight2060 Kg1870 Kg
Wheel Base2095 mm1950 mm

Which One Should You Buy?

If your priority is a higher hydraulic lifting capacity (2000 Kg) at a lower price point, the Swaraj 744 FE offers better value for implement-heavy work like rotavator and MB plough operation. If you prefer a wider gear range (12F+4R) for precise speed control and don't mind paying a premium for the John Deere brand and dealer network, the John Deere 5050 D GearPro is the stronger pick. Both are reliable 50 HP tractors — your choice should depend on budget, implement type, and preferred gearbox flexibility.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is cheaper — Swaraj 744 FE or John Deere 5050 D GearPro?

The Swaraj 744 FE is cheaper, priced at ₹6.88 – 7.37 Lakh compared to the John Deere 5050 D GearPro at ₹7.99 – 8.65 Lakh.

Which tractor has better hydraulic lifting capacity?

The Swaraj 744 FE has a higher lifting capacity of 2000 Kg, compared to 1600 Kg on the John Deere 5050 D GearPro.

Which tractor has more gear options?

The John Deere 5050 D GearPro offers 12 Forward + 4 Reverse gears, more than the Swaraj 744 FE's 8 Forward + 2 Reverse.

Are both tractors 2WD?

Yes, both the Swaraj 744 FE and John Deere 5050 D GearPro are available in 2WD configuration.
